Since the mid 1990s, the Allentown Association has brought together Buffalo's premier interior self-guided historic house tour. Held annually or biannually, about a dozen private homes are opened on the tour, known as the "Secrets of Allentown" tour.

The tour of homes event offers the opportunity to view the interior of about a dozen of the neighborhood's landmark properties. Sites on the tour include homes of a variety of styles and periods, which make Allentown such a distinctive neighborhood, as well as historic commercial structures. Attendees of the Secrets of Allentown tour of historic homes will receive discounts at participating Allentown restaurants also features the annual "Taste of Allentown", featuring samples from participating restaurants located in the Historic District. In addition, ticket holders are welcome to stop in at a free wine tasting at a designated spot on the tour.

Visitors of the tour say that the event lives up to its name and surprises visitors with the often-amazing detail present in many of the homes.

As always, there is a wine tasting planned at the Hamlin House, 432 Franklin. The tour takes place from 11 a.m. until 5 p.m. Tickets are $20 in advance, $25 on the day of the tour, and members of the Allentown Association may purchase tickets for $15.

Attendees will receive a bound, 4-color booklet with information about all the properties as well as a map with trolley stops and a list of Allentown restaurants that will be offering discounts for Secrets attendees who show their tickets.
